      Meaning of the first name Wendula

      Origin

      Germanic, Central Europe

      Meaning

      The name Wendula means "wanderer" or "traveler."
      The name Wendula is of Slavic origin, primarily found in regions influenced by Slavic languages and cultures. It is derived from the Old Slavic root "venda," which translates to "wander" or "to travel." The name is often associated with the idea of journeying or movement, reflecting a sense of exploration or adventure. The name is less common than its variants, such as Wendell, which have gained more prominence in Western cultures.

      In terms of meaning, Wendula can be interpreted as "the wanderer" or "the traveler," capturing the essence of someone who is curious and seeks new experiences. This meaning has contributed to its cultural significance, particularly in societies that value exploration, both physically and intellectually. The name has been embraced in various forms across different cultures, often adapting to local phonetics and linguistic structures.
